Funzione SeSinglePrivilegeCheck (ntddk.h)
La routine SeSinglePrivilegeCheck verifica la presenza del valore dei privilegi passati nel contesto del thread corrente.
Sintassi
BOOLEAN SeSinglePrivilegeCheck(
[in] LUID PrivilegeValue,
[in] KPROCESSOR_MODE PreviousMode
);
Parametri
[in] PrivilegeValue
Specifica il valore LUID del privilegio da controllare.
[in] PreviousMode
Specifica la modalità di esecuzione precedente, una delle UserMode o KernelMode.
Valore restituito
SeSinglePrivilegeCheck restituisce TRUE se l'oggetto corrente dispone del privilegio richiesto.
Osservazioni
Se PreviousMode è KernelMode, il controllo dei privilegi ha sempre esito positivo. In caso contrario, questa routine usa il token del thread in modalità utente per determinare se al thread corrente (modalità utente) è stato concesso il privilegio specificato.
Fabbisogno
Requisito | Valore |
---|---|
client minimo supportato | Disponibile in Windows 2000 e versioni successive di Windows. |
piattaforma di destinazione | Universale |
intestazione | ntddk.h (include Ntddk.h) |
libreria | NtosKrnl.lib |
dll | NtosKrnl.exe |
IRQL | PASSIVE_LEVEL |
regole di conformità DDI | HwStorPortProhibitedDDIs(storport), PowerIrpDDis(wdm) |